Emerging Cyber Threats
The landscape of cybersecurity is constantly evolving, with new threats emerging regularly. One of the most concerning trends is the rise of sophisticated ransomware attacks. Cybercriminals are using advanced tactics to infiltrate organizations, encrypting critical data and demanding hefty ransoms. This not only poses a financial risk but also undermines trust in business operations, pushing companies to rethink their cybersecurity strategies. Phishing attacks are another prevalent threat, now more sophisticated than ever. Cybercriminals craft convincing emails that trick employees into revealing sensitive information. This tactic has become increasingly effective as attackers employ social engineering techniques, leveraging personal data gathered from social media to make their scams more believable. As businesses become aware of this, they must invest in comprehensive training programs to educate employees on recognizing and avoiding such threats.
Moreover, the Internet of Things (IoT) presents a unique challenge for cybersecurity. With more devices connected to the internet than ever before, each device represents a potential entry point for cybercriminals. The vulnerabilities in these devices can be exploited to gain access to larger networks. Therefore, enhancing security protocols for IoT devices has become crucial for businesses aiming to protect their data and maintain operational integrity.
The Role of Artificial Intelligence
Artificial Intelligence (AI) is transforming the way cybersecurity operates. By analyzing vast amounts of data, AI can identify patterns and detect anomalies that may indicate a cyber threat. Machine learning algorithms can adapt to new threats in real-time, providing companies with an additional layer of defense. This proactive approach significantly reduces the response time to incidents, minimizing potential damage.
However, while AI offers many benefits, it also presents new challenges. Cybercriminals are leveraging AI to develop more sophisticated attacks, creating a constant arms race between defenders and attackers. For instance, AI can be used to automate phishing campaigns, making them more effective and harder to detect. Consequently, businesses must remain vigilant and continuously update their AI systems to keep pace with these evolving threats.
Furthermore, the integration of AI in cybersecurity raises ethical concerns. The potential for bias in AI algorithms can lead to false positives, which may distract security teams from genuine threats. As organizations implement AI solutions, they must also ensure transparency and fairness in their systems to maintain the trust of their users and stakeholders. The balance between innovation and ethical considerations will shape the future of AI in cybersecurity.
The Importance of Cybersecurity Regulations
As cyber threats grow in complexity and scale, the need for comprehensive cybersecurity regulations becomes increasingly critical. Governments around the world are recognizing the importance of establishing frameworks that mandate cybersecurity standards across various sectors. Regulations such as GDPR in Europe and CCPA in California illustrate how legal frameworks can drive organizations to improve their cybersecurity practices.
Compliance with these regulations not only protects consumers but also enhances the resilience of organizations against cyber threats. Companies are required to implement data protection measures and report breaches within specified timeframes. This accountability fosters a culture of security, encouraging businesses to prioritize cybersecurity in their operational strategies.
Moreover, as regulations evolve, organizations must stay informed about changes and adjust their practices accordingly. Non-compliance can lead to substantial fines and legal repercussions, further emphasizing the necessity for robust cybersecurity measures. As we move forward, the collaboration between governments, businesses, and cybersecurity experts will play a crucial role in shaping a safer digital environment.
Cybersecurity in the Age of Remote Work
The shift to remote work has fundamentally altered the cybersecurity landscape. With employees accessing company networks from various locations and devices, the traditional perimeter-based security model has become obsolete. Organizations are now challenged to secure a dispersed workforce, which requires a comprehensive approach to cybersecurity.
Virtual Private Networks (VPNs) and secure access service edge (SASE) solutions have become essential in providing secure access to corporate resources. However, the implementation of these technologies must be accompanied by robust policies and employee training. Employees must understand the risks associated with using personal devices and unsecured networks, as these can serve as gateways for cyber threats.
Furthermore, the rise of remote work has increased the importance of data privacy. Companies must ensure that their remote workers handle sensitive information securely and comply with relevant regulations. Investing in cybersecurity awareness programs and robust incident response plans will help organizations navigate this new landscape effectively and safeguard their data against potential breaches.
